Billionaire Chris Sacca on Investing, Venture Capital and Life
A interview with billionaire venture capitalist Chris Sacca. This interview covers Chris’ unorthodox path into venture capital and how early failures in his career taught him skills that would lead him to prosper. Chris also discusses his investment strategy and what he looks for in a entrepreneur/startup company. 📚 Chris Sacca’s favourite books are located at the bottom of the description❗
